Italic art, 2nd-1st century BC White and brown banded agate,
7 x 10 mm.
The quadriga (chariot drawn by four horses) is an emblem of triumph.
Interesting variety of agate. Very beautiful intaglio coming from an old collection.
Very small chips on the edge of the stone without affecting the engraving.
Provenance:
Old private collection (19th?) with strong gilded and sealed paper rim (ink rating: 2200).
Thierry de Maigret sale, July 1, 2022, no. 190.
